The Neon Glow-Up: Retro-Futuristic RaveCollege life revolves around breaking routine, and nothing shatters the mundane quite like stepping into a luminescent, glowing underworld. A retro-futuristic neon party elevates the classic blacklight event by mixing 1980s synthwave aesthetics with futuristic cyberpunk elements. To execute this concept, organizers flood the venue with ultraviolet blacklights and distribute fluorescent body paint, glowing highlighters, and LED glasses at the entrance. Attendees are encouraged to wear stark white or bright neon clothing, turning every guest into a moving piece of living art. The music playlist should feature high-energy electronic beats, retro synth tracks, and modern remixes to keep the dance floor packed. For refreshments, serving tonic water-based drinks under blacklights creates a natural, mesmerizing blue glow that enhances the surreal atmosphere.

The Decades Mashup: Time Traveler’s MixerInstead of restricting a party to a single era like the 1920s or 1990s, a time traveler mixer opens the floodgates of history. Guests choose any specific decade or historical era and dress the part, resulting in hilarious and unexpected interactions on the dance floor. Imagine a medieval knight discussing modern politics with a 1970s disco dancer, or a 1950s greaser sharing a drink with a futuristic astronaut. The decor can be divided into different zones, each representing a unique era with distinct music and visuals. This theme acts as an incredible icebreaker for students because every costume tells a story and serves as an instant conversation starter. It allows for maximum creativity on a student budget, as outfits can easily be sourced from local thrift stores or DIY projects.

The “Anything But Clothes” Creative ChallengeResourcefulness is a defining trait of the student experience, and the “Anything But Clothes” theme puts this creativity to the ultimate test. The rules are simple yet strict: attendees cannot wear traditional garments. Instead, they must construct their outfits from everyday, non-clothing materials. Popular choices include trash bags, caution tape, playing cards, newspapers, cardboard boxes, and Twister mats. This theme guarantees a high level of participation because everyone arrives in a conversation piece. The atmosphere is instantly lighthearted and humorous as guests admire each other’s engineering feats and fashion sense. Hosting a brief fashion runway show in the middle of the night with small prizes for the most durable, creative, or hilarious outfits keeps engagement levels exceptionally high.

The Silent Disco: Multi-Genre Headphone PartyOne of the biggest hurdles for student parties is satisfying diverse musical tastes while managing local noise ordinances. A silent disco solves both problems simultaneously while offering a uniquely interactive social experience. Guests receive wireless headphones upon entry, featuring multiple channels color-coded by genre. One channel might blast hip-hop, another spins indie rock, while a third plays throwbacks. Watching a crowd dance in complete synchronization to different rhythms creates a fascinating visual dynamic. Taking off the headphones reveals a room filled with people singing different songs at the top of their lungs in absolute ambient silence. It also allows for easy conversation in the venue without the need to scream over a traditional loudspeaker setup.

The Board Game Gala: Life-Sized Interactive NightFor a more structured and highly interactive evening, turning classic board games into a giant, room-sized reality offers an unforgettable experience. This theme transforms the entire venue into a living game board where the guests themselves are the playing pieces. Variations can include a massive, interactive murder mystery inspired by Clue, or a real-life version of Monopoly where guests trade student-themed properties using custom play money. Stations are set up around the room featuring quick physical or mental challenges that guests must complete to earn points or advance. This setup works perfectly for larger student organizations or dormitories looking to foster community, build teamwork, and provide an alternative to standard dance parties.

The Mystery Destination: Airport Transit PartyThe thrill of travel and wanderlust resonates deeply with students, making an airport-themed transit party highly engaging. The entrance is styled as an airport terminal check-in desk where guests receive a custom passport booklet stampable at different stations. The venue is divided into distinct international destinations, such as a cozy Parisian cafe corner, a vibrant Tokyo neon alley, and a tropical Caribbean beach lounge. Each zone serves regional finger foods and specific beverages matching that culture while playing localized music genres. Guests are encouraged to dress as tourists, flight attendants, pilots, or in traditional attire from their favorite global destinations. This theme provides an immersive, multi-sensory experience that makes students feel as though they have escaped campus for a global adventure.
